01. Record reveals that the instant contempt petition has been preferred
against the order/judgment dated 29.11.2013 passed in SWP No.
2582/2013, in which four weeks' notice was issued for filing of statement
of facts as well as compliance report way back on 26.02.2015.
02. Today, the instant contempt petition has come up before this Court after
10 years and during this intervening period no efforts have been made by
the petitioner to get the instant petition listed. Even today, there is no
representation on behalf of the petitioner perhaps for the reason that
order/judgment stands complied with.
03. In the aforesaid backdrop, no fruitful purpose will be served to keep this
contempt petition alive. Accordingly, proceedings in the instant contempt
petition are closed. Rule if any shall stand discharged.
